Цифровой синтезатор речи Советский патент 1984 года по МПК G10L13/02 G10L19/06 

Описание патента на изобретение SU1080198A2

со

00 Изобретение относится к области акустики, в частности к синтезаторам речи, и может быть использовано например, для вывода информации из вычислительной машины в речевом виде. По основному авт.св. № 993315 известен цифровой синтезатор речи, содержащий дискретный возбудитель, мультиплексор, регистр сдвига параллельного кода, источник кодов управляющих сигналов, счетчик адреса, постоянное запоминающее устройство , первый и второй блоки вычисления скалярного произведения, гене ратор тактовых сигналов и цифроаналоговый преобразователь, причем первый вход мультиплексора соединен с выходом дискретного возбудителя, второй вход - с вторым выходом реги Iстра сдвига параллельного кода, а выход подключен к входу регистра сдвига параллельного кода, первый вход первого блока вычисления скаля ного произведения соединен с первым выходом регистра сдвига параллельного кода, первый вход второго блока вычисления скалярного произведения подключен к выходу первого блока вычисления скалярного произведения, второй вход - к выходу источника кодов управляющих сигналов, а выход соединен с входом цифроаналогового преобразователя, выход постоянного запоминающего устройства подключен к второму входу первого блока вычисления скалярного произведения, выход счетчика адреса соединен с входом постоян ного запоминающего устройства, а выход генератора тактовых сигналов подключен к третьему входу мультиплексора, второму входу регистра сдвига параллельного кода, к третьим входам первого и второго блоков вычисления скалярного произведения к входу счетчика адреса и к источнику кодов управляющих сигналовtlj Недостатком данного устройства является низкое качество синтезированной, речи ввиду наличия абсолютной ошибки синтеза спектральных составляющих с различными уровнями Целью изобретения является повышение качества синтезированной речи Поставленная цель достигается те что в цифровой синтезатор речи допо нйтельно введены второй мультиплексор, второй регистр сдвига параллельного кода, третий и четвертый блоки вычисления скалярного произведения, при этом первый вход второго мультиплексора соединен с выходом второго блока вычисления скалярного произведения, выход второго мультиплексора |Соединен с первым входом второго регистра сдвига пара лельного кода, первый выход которого соединен с вторым входом второго мультиплексора, второй выход второго регистра сдвига параллельного кода соединен с первым входом третьего блока вычисления скалярного произведения, выход которого Соединен с первым входом четвертого блока вычисления скалярного произведения, выход которого соединен с входом цифроаналогового преобразователя, выход генератора тактовых сигналов соединен с вторым входом второго регистра сдвига параллельного кода и третьими входами второго мультиплексора, третьего и четвертого блоков вычисления скалярного произведения, причем вторые входы третьего и четвертого блоков вычисления скалярного произведения соединены соответственно с выходами постоянного запоминающего устройства и источника кодов управляющих сигналов. На чертеже представлена блоксхема цифрового синтезатора речи. Цифровой синтезатор речи содержит дискретный возбудитель 1, первый мультиплексор 2,первый регистр 3сдвига параллельного кода, первый 4и второй 5 блоки вычисления скалярного произведения, постоянное запоминающее устройство б, счетчик адреса 7, источник кодов управляющих сигналов 8, генератор 9 тактовых сигналов, второй мультиплексор 10, второй регистр 11 сдвига параллельного кода, третий 12 и четвертый 13 блоки вычисления скалярного произредения, цифроаналоговый преобразователь 14. Цифровой синтезатор речи работает следующим образом. Код основного тона и сигнал Тон-шум управляет работой дискретного возбудителя 1, на выходе которого формируются коды, соответствующие тональному или юумо вому сигналу возбуждения. Кодовые комбинации с выхода дискретного возбудителя 1 поступают на входпервого мультиплексора 2, управ ляемого сигналами с выхода генератора 9 тактовых сигналов, Кодовые комбинации с выхода первого мультиплексора 2 поступают на вход первогр регистра 3 сдвига параллельного кода и под действием импульсов с выхода генератора 9 тактовых сигналов продвигаются по всей разрядной сетке регистра.Длина первого регистра 3 сдвига параллельного кода определяется количеством (п) отсчетов каждого из откликов цифровых фильтров, хранящихся в постоянном запоминающем устройстве б. Сдвиг кодовых комбинаций в первом регистре 3 сдвига параллельного кода осуществляется циклически через первый мультиплексор 2 до момента приема нового значения сигнала возбуждения с выхода дискретного возбудителя 1.

Коды с выхода первого регистра 3 сдвига параллельного кода поступают на первый блок 4 вычисления скалярного произведения, в котором осуществляется накопление суммы произведений двоичных кодов отсчетов сигнала возбуждения и отсчетов откликов цифровых фильтров, поступающих из постоянного запоминающего устро-йства 6. Адресация ячеек постоянного запоминающего устройства 6 производится с выхода счетчика адреса 7, который определяет адрес отклика и адрес отсчета в отклике.

Двоичный код с выхода первого блока 4 вычисления скалярного произведения поступает в качестве первого сомножителя на второй блок 5 вычисления скалярного произведения, в котором накапливается сумма произведений первого сомножителя н двоичные коды, поступающие с выхода источника В управляющих сигналов. В качестве управляющих сигналов в цифровом синтезаторе речи используются коэффициенты ортогонального разложения квадратного корня из огибающей кратковременного спектра речевого сигнала. Извлечение квадратного корня из огибающей кратковременного спектра речевого сигнала по характеру нелинейного преобразования близко к логарифмированию огибающей спектра,что позволяет уменьшить ошибки синтеза спектральных составляющих с малыми уровнями и за счет этого повысить качество синтезированной речи.

Кодовые комбинации с выхода втого блока 5 вычисления скалярного произведения поступают на вход второго мультиплексора 10, управляемог сигналами с выхода генератора 9 тактовых сигналов.

Коды с выхода второго мультиплексора 10 поступают на вход второго

регистра 11 сдвига параллельного кода и под действием импульсов с выхода генератора 9 тактовых .сигналов продвигаются по всей разрядной сетке регистра.Длина второго регистра 11 сдвига параллельного кода равна длине первого регистра 3 сдвига. Сдвиг кодовых комбинаций во втором регистре 11 сдвига параллельного кода осуществляется циклически через второй мультиплексор 10 до момента

0 приема нового значения скалярного произведения с выхода второго блока 5 вычисления скалярного произведения.

Двоичные коды с выхода второго регистра 11 сдвига параллельного

5 кода поступают на третий блок 12 вычисления скалярного произведения, в котором осуществляется накопление суммы произведений двоичных кодов с выхода второго регистра

0 11 сдвига параллельного кода и отсчетов откликов цифровых фильтров, поступающих из постоянного запоминающего устройства 6.

Кодовые комбинации с выхода треть5его блока 12 вычисления скалярного произведения поступают в качестве первого сомножителя на четвертый блок 13 вычисления скалярного произведения, в котором канапливается

0 сумма произведений первого сомножителя на двоичные коды, поступающие с выхода источника 8 управляющих сигналов.

5

На выходе четвертого блока 13 вычисления скалярного произведения в конце временной базы синтеза образуются отсчеты речевого сигнала, которые поступают на вход цифроана0логового преобразователя 14,спектр сигнала на выходе которого равен спектру исходного речевого сигнала.

Синхронизация работы всего устройства осуществляется сигналами с

5 выхода генератора 9 тактовых сигналов .

Повышение качества синтезированной речи достигается в результате уменьшения ошибок синтеза спектральных составляющих с малыми уровнями.

0

Похожие патенты SU1080198A2

название год авторы номер документа
Цифровой синтезатор речи 1980
  • Куля Виктор Иванович
  • Смирнов Юрий Михайлович
SU993315A1
Устройство для зондирования ионосферы 1990
  • Корниенко Иван Иосифович
  • Сахон Павел Владимирович
  • Омельченко Сергей Васильевич
SU1742762A1
УСТРОЙСТВО ОБНАРУЖЕНИЯ И КОРРЕКЦИИ АНОМАЛЬНЫХ ЦИФРОВЫХ ОШИБОК ПРИ ПЕРЕДАЧЕ РЕЧИ МЕТОДОМ ИМПУЛЬСНО-КОДОВОЙ МОДУЛЯЦИИ 1999
  • Брайнина И.С.
  • Ротенштейн И.В.
RU2159470C1
Цифровой синтезатор речи 1983
  • Куля Виктор Иванович
  • Куля Юрий Викторович
  • Романюк Евгений Алексеевич
  • Смирнов Юрий Михайлович
SU1297098A1
Способ локальной радиотелефонной связи и система для его осуществления 1991
  • Бызов Юрий Иванович
  • Клюшкин Иван Владимирович
SU1831767A3
Коммутатор 1989
  • Гаврилов Алексей Алексеевич
  • Гаврилов Владислав Алексеевич
  • Морейн Поль Уриевич
SU1716622A2
ВОКОДЕРНАЯ ИНТЕГРАЛЬНАЯ СХЕМА ПРИКЛАДНОЙ ОРИЕНТАЦИИ 1995
  • Макдонаф Джон Г.
  • Чанг Чинчунг
  • Сингх Рэндип
  • Сакамаки Чарльз Е.
  • Тсай Минг-Чанг
  • Кантак Прашант
RU2183034C2
УСТРОЙСТВО ДЛЯ СБОРА, РЕГИСТРАЦИИ И СТАТИСТИЧЕСКОЙ ОБРАБОТКИ ПОЛЕТНОЙ ИНФОРМАЦИИ 1996
  • Краснопирка А.М.
  • Горшков В.А.
  • Киташин Ю.А.
  • Пинаев С.А.
  • Мазничка Ю.И.
  • Егоршев Е.Ю.
  • Спельников В.И.
  • Алембаторов А.П.
RU2115163C1
Устройство для считывания сигналов взаимодействия 1990
  • Иванов Виталий Егорович
  • Кошелев Анатолий Николаевич
  • Курбатов Виктор Иванович
SU1748195A1
Устройство для автоподстройки частоты 1988
  • Волохов Владимир Алексеевич
  • Леонтьев Владимир Владимирович
  • Тимченко Александр Константинович
SU1653159A1

Иллюстрации к изобретению SU 1 080 198 A2

Реферат патента 1984 года Цифровой синтезатор речи

ЦИФРОВОЙ СИНТЕЗАТОР РЕЧИ ПО авт.св. № 993315, отличающийся тем, что, с целью повышения качества синтезированной речи, в него введены второй мультиплексор, второй регистр сдвига параллельного кода, третий и четвертый блоки. вычисления скалярного произведения, при этом первый вход второго мультиплексора соединен с выходом второго блока вычисления скалярного произведения, выход второго мультиплексора соединен с первым входом второго регистра сдвига параллельного кода, первый выход которого соединен с вторьм входом второго мультиплексора, второй выход второго регистра сдвига параллельного кода соединен с первым входом третьего блока вычисления скалярного произведения, выход которого соединен с первым входом четвертого блока вычисления скалярного произведения, выход которого соединен с входом цифроаналогового преобразователя,выход генератора тактовых сигналов соединен с вторым входом второго регистра сдвига параллельного кода и третьими входами второго мульти- о плексора, третьего и четвертого бло-jB ков вычисления скалярного произведе(Л ния, причем вторые входы третьего и четвертого блоков вычисления скалярного произведения соединены соответственно с выходами постоянного запоминающего устройства и источника кодов управляющих сигналов.

Документы, цитированные в отчете о поиске Патент 1984 года SU1080198A2

Печь для непрерывного получения сернистого натрия 1921
  • Настюков А.М.
  • Настюков К.И.
SU1A1
Печь-кухня, могущая работать, как самостоятельно, так и в комбинации с разного рода нагревательными приборами 1921
  • Богач В.И.
SU10A1

SU 1 080 198 A2

Авторы

Куля Виктор Иванович

Смирнов Юрий Михайлович

Романюк Евгений Алексеевич

Даты

1984-03-15Публикация

1982-09-16Подача